Solid brass bookend with curved edges and a minimalist aesthetic.

This geometric piece was designed by Taku Shinomoto and hand-made by the master craftsmen from Nousaku Corporation located in the historical city of Takaoka, Japan. This area is well renowned for its superb brass and metal products as well as its craftsmanship dating back to the early 1600’s AD. Takaoka still remains the hub of many highly skilled artisans and designers which continue to develop a wide range of metal products in the traditional Tokugawa-era metalsmith style.

  • Solid brass bookend
  • 5 x 5 x 5 inches 
  • Made in Japan
